Who needs a tax exempt form?

01
Certain individuals or organizations are eligible for tax exemptions based on specific criteria defined by the tax laws of their country or jurisdiction.
02
Non-profit organizations, charities, religious institutions, and government entities often require tax exempt status to be exempted from paying certain taxes.
03
Low-income individuals who earn below a certain threshold may also be eligible for tax exemptions or credits to reduce their tax liability.
04
Individuals or entities engaged in specific activities, such as education, healthcare, or social services, may qualify for tax exemptions related to those activities.
05
It is important to consult the applicable taxation laws, regulations, and guidelines specific to your country or jurisdiction to determine who needs a tax exempt form and if you qualify for tax exempt status.

A tax exempt form is a document that allows certain organizations to make purchases without paying sales tax.
Nonprofit organizations, charities, and other tax-exempt entities may be required to file a tax exempt form.
Tax exempt forms can usually be obtained from the relevant tax authority and must be filled out with accurate information about the organization.
The purpose of a tax exempt form is to provide proof to vendors that an organization is exempt from paying sales tax on purchases.
Tax exempt forms typically require information such as the organization's name, address, federal tax ID number, and exempt status.
